Kitchen Screen (KDS): Boost Your Kitchen's Operation

Implementing a Food Service System (KDS) can dramatically transform your kitchen’s output . Gone are the days of paper order notes getting lost or misinterpreted . A KDS replaces these with a electronic system, delivering orders directly to chefs stations in real-time. This promotes collaboration , minimizes errors, and ultimately speeds up order fulfillment , leading to more satisfied guests and a more profitable business .

Restaurant POS vs. Cash Register: Which is Best?

Choosing the best system for your eatery can be quite decision . Historically, traditional registers were the go-to method for handling sales . However, modern restaurants are increasingly opting for Point of Sale (POS | point-of-sale) systems. While a cash register provides basic features – primarily entering sales – a POS system provides far more advantages , including stock control , sales reporting , staff scheduling , and frequently integration with external platforms . Ultimately, the option depends on your unique circumstances and budget .

Improving Restaurant Efficiency with a KDS

Streamlining your workflow in a thriving establishment can be the challenge. Implementing a Kitchen Display System (KDS) offers a solution for improving productivity . These digital systems do away with traditional tickets , reducing errors, improving flow between the front-of-house and the kitchen . Ultimately, a KDS can lead to quicker meal preparation and greater customer satisfaction while also cutting down on operational overhead.
